欢迎来到嘉园彩灯网
设为首页 添加收藏
主页 > 文章中心 > 论坛 >

线条灯控制器怎样编写程序

线条灯控制器是一种可以通过编写程序来控制的装置。它是基于电子技术和软件编程的一种应用,主要用于控制线条灯的亮度、颜色和变化模式等功能。在现代社会中,线条灯作为一种独特的装饰灯具,广泛应用于建筑、商场、游乐场所等各种场合,给人们带来了美的享受。而线条灯控制器则是实现线条灯效果控制的关键,通过编写程序,可以实现各种灯光效果的切换和控制。

编写线条灯控制程序的前提是具备一定的电子基础知识和软件编程技术。需要了解线条灯控制器的硬件构成和工作原理。线条灯控制器通常由一个主控芯片、存储器、输入输出接口和电源等组成。主控芯片是线条灯控制的核心部件,负责接收外部输入信号并进行逻辑运算,控制线条灯的亮度和颜色等参数。存储器用于存储灯光效果的程序代码和数据,输入输出接口用于与外部设备或传感器进行数据交互,而电源则提供控制器所需的电能。

需要选择合适的编程语言和开发环境。常用的编程语言有C、C++、Python等。C语言是一种较为底层的编程语言,具有较高的执行效率和灵活性,适合进行硬件控制和底层开发。而Python是一种较为简洁易读的编程语言,适合初学者快速入门和进行高层应用开发。根据实际需求和个人能力,可以选择适合的编程语言和开发环境。

在编写线条灯控制器程序时,首先需要定义控制指令和相应的操作。可以定义开关指令、亮度调节指令、颜色切换指令等。根据指令的逻辑关系和执行顺序,编写相应的程序代码。对于C语言而言,可以使用控制语句如if、for、while等进行程序的控制和流程的实现;而对于Python语言,则可以使用缩进来表示代码的结构和层次关系。

在编写程序时,还需要注意异常处理和错误调试。由于线条灯控制器涉及到大量的电子设备和外部信号,可能会出现各种异常和故障。在编程过程中,需要考虑到各种可能的异常情况,并进行相应的处理。可以使用调试工具和测试设备来检测程序的正确性和稳定性,以确保线条灯控制器能够正常工作。

除了编写程序,还可以借助相关的开发工具和技术来简化开发过程。可以使用开发板或开发套件来搭建灯控制的硬件平台,可以使用集成开发环境(IDE)来编写和调试程序,也可以使用仿真软件来模拟线条灯控制器的工作过程。这些工具和技术可以提高开发的效率和可靠性,减少开发过程中的繁琐和错误。

线条灯控制器的程序编写是一项挑战性的任务,它要求开发者具备一定的电子基础知识和软件编程技术。通过了解线条灯控制器的硬件构成和工作原理,选择合适的编程语言和开发环境,并进行逻辑设计和程序编写,可以实现各种炫酷的灯光效果和变化模式。熟练掌握线条灯控制器的编程技术,不仅可以提升灯光控制的精准度和效果,还能够创造更多的灯光艺术形式,为人们带来更美好的生活体验。

相关文章